CRRC Appoints Qu Xiaoli as Chief Financial Officer

On March 1, 2026, China CNR Corporation Limited (CRRC, stock codes: 601766.A and 1766.H) announced the appointment of Qu Xiaoli as its new Chief Financial Officer and Chief Accountant. The decision was approved by CRRC's Fourth Board of Directors during a meeting held on February 28, 2026, where all eight directors voted in favor of the appointment. Qu Xiaoli's tenure will last until the conclusion of the Fourth Board's term.

Qu Xiaoli brings extensive experience in financial leadership, having previously served as a member of the Standing Committee and Deputy General Manager at China National Building Material Group Corporation. Her appointment follows a series of leadership adjustments within central enterprises overseen by China's State-owned Assets Supervision and Administration Commission (SASAC).

The announcement highlights CRRC's ongoing efforts to strengthen financial governance amid its strategic expansion. As CFO, Qu will oversee financial operations, accounting, and related corporate functions, aligning with the company's focus on operational efficiency and compliance. CRRC, a leading manufacturer of rail transit equipment, has emphasized the importance of robust financial management to support its global growth initiatives and technological innovation.

This leadership change is part of broader personnel updates across 14 central enterprises, reflecting SASAC's ongoing restructuring efforts to enhance corporate governance and accountability.
